PAGE 4 AND 5 COMMANDS
Convert T [D2h]
This command instructs the DS2436 to initiate a temperature conversion cycle. This sets the TB flag.
When the temperature conversion is done, the TB flag is reset and the temperature value is placed in the
Temperature Register. While a temperature conversion is taking place, all other memory functions are
still available for use, but the Temperature Register should not be read until the TB flag has been reset.
Convert V [B4h]
This command instructs the DS2436 to initiate a battery voltage analog-to-digital conversion cycle. This
sets the ADB flag. When the A/D conversion is done, the ADB flag is reset and the voltage value is
placed in the Voltage Register. While an A/D conversion is taking place, all other memory functions are
still available for use, but the Voltage Register should not be read until the ADB flag has been reset.
Read Registers [B2h]
This command reads the contents of the registers in Page 4 and 5. This command is followed by a start
byte address. After issuing this command and providing the start address, the user may begin reading the
data. The user may read data through the end of the register space (through address 78h in Page 4, address
83h in Page 5), after which the data read will be all logic 1s.
Increment Cycle [B5h]
This command increments the value in the Cycle Counter. This command does not use a start address; no
further data is required. Time between increments of the cycle counter should not be less than 10 ms.
Reset Cycle Counter [B8h]
This command is used to reset the Cycle Counter to 0, if desired.
